Ulcers ????
An ulcer is essentially a sore on the inside of your stomach and/or intestines. They are typically treated with a combination of antibiotics and antacids. If it is severe enough to cause a hole or tear, surgery is required.
Ulcers are frequently caused by too much acid, NSAIDs and other things. Smoking increases your risk of developing an ulcer. It should go without saying that smoking is foolish post op.
